POLITICO: Trump administration slapped with ‘impoundment’ violation for freezing library, museum funding
"By freezing money that’s supposed to flow through the Institute of Museum and Library Services, the Trump administration violated the 51-year-old law barring presidents from withholding federal dollars without approval from Congress…"
